Administrative history

The Boeing Employees Model Railroad Club is a group of Boeing employees engaged in model railroading. Design work and construction is under way for a new layout at the Pacific Northwest Railroad Archive in Burien, Washington. The main layout is HO scale of the fictitious Seattle and North Cascades Railway, a bridge route connecting the Pacific Northwest to the Midwest. An HO scale and an O scale set of modules are operated at local model railroad shows, swap meets and open houses. Membership in this club is open to Boeing employees, Boeing retirees, vendors of Boeing, customers of Boeing, contract and government personnel assigned full time to The Boeing Company, and spouses and dependents of the above.

Scope and content

The Boeing Employees Model Railroad Club Collection includes Locomotive Cyclopedia 15th edition,1946 Car Builders Cyclopedia, Car Builders Cyclopedia 19th editiion and " Logging in the Redwoods", 1975 by Lynwood Carranco and John T. Labbe.
